Importance of Roofing in Home Exteriors

Roofing plays a crucial role in enhancing the overall aesthetics of a home exterior. It is not only a functional component but also a major design element that can greatly impact the curb appeal of a house.

Impact of Roofing Materials on Curb Appeal

The choice of roofing materials can significantly influence the visual appeal of a home. For example, a sleek metal roof can give a modern and contemporary look, while a traditional shingle roof can add a classic touch to the exterior.

Roofing Styles and Architectural Designs

  • For colonial-style homes, a symmetrical gable roof with dormer windows can complement the traditional architecture.
  • A flat roof is often seen in modern and minimalist designs, providing a clean and sleek appearance.
  • Mansard roofs are ideal for French-inspired architecture, adding elegance and charm to the home exterior.

Protecting the Home from External Elements

Roofing serves as the first line of defense against external elements such as rain, snow, wind, and sunlight. A well-maintained roof ensures that the interior of the house remains safe and protected from damage caused by weather conditions.

Types of Roofing Materials

When it comes to roofing materials, there are several options available, each with its own unique characteristics and benefits. Let's explore the different types of roofing materials commonly used in home exteriors.

Asphalt Shingles

Asphalt shingles are one of the most popular roofing materials due to their affordability and ease of installation. They come in a variety of colors and styles, making them a versatile option for many homeowners. However, asphalt shingles may not be as durable as other materials and may require more frequent maintenance and replacement.

Metal Roofing

Metal roofing is known for its durability and longevity, making it a popular choice for homeowners looking for a low-maintenance option. Metal roofs can withstand harsh weather conditions and are energy-efficient. While metal roofing may have a higher upfront cost compared to asphalt shingles, it can last much longer, saving money in the long run.

Tile Roofing

Tile roofing is a durable and aesthetically pleasing option for homeowners seeking a more traditional look. While tile roofs can be more expensive to install, they have a long lifespan and require minimal maintenance. However, it's important to note that tile roofing may be heavier than other materials, requiring additional structural support.

Wood Shingles

Wood shingles offer a natural and rustic appearance to a home's exterior. While wood shingles can be environmentally friendly and biodegradable, they may require more maintenance to prevent rot and mold growth. Additionally, wood shingles are not as fire-resistant as other materials, which may be a concern for some homeowners.

Roofing Design Considerations

When it comes to roofing design, there are several important factors to consider to ensure functionality, durability, and aesthetic appeal for your home.

Selecting the Right Roofing Design

Choosing the right roofing design is crucial, especially when considering the climate and location of your home. For areas with heavy rainfall or snow, a steep roof pitch can help prevent water accumulation and potential leaks. In contrast, homes in warmer climates may benefit from a flat or low-slope roof design to enhance ventilation and energy efficiency.

Choosing Complementary Colors

The color of your roof can significantly impact the overall appearance of your home exterior. Selecting a color that complements the existing color scheme of your home can enhance its curb appeal. Darker colors absorb more heat, which can be beneficial in colder climates, while lighter colors reflect heat and are ideal for warmer regions.

Influence of Roof Slope and Pitch

The slope and pitch of your roof not only affect the design but also play a vital role in its functionality. A steeper roof slope allows for better water drainage and reduces the risk of leaks, while a lower slope can provide more space for solar panels or skylights.

Consider the architectural style of your home when determining the ideal roof slope and pitch.

Integrating Additional Features

If you are considering adding skylights or solar panels to your roofing design, it is essential to plan for these features during the initial design phase. Skylights can enhance natural light and ventilation in your home, while solar panels can help reduce energy costs and minimize environmental impact.

Work with a professional roofer to seamlessly integrate these additional features into your roofing design.

Roofing Installation and Maintenance

When it comes to roofing, proper installation and maintenance are crucial to ensuring the longevity and functionality of your roof. Here, we will discuss the steps involved in installing a new roof, common maintenance practices, the importance of regular inspections, and tips for finding reputable roofing contractors.

Steps for Roofing Installation

  • 1. Inspection and Preparation: A thorough inspection of the existing roof is conducted to determine the extent of repairs or replacement needed. The roof is then prepared by removing old materials and ensuring the deck is in good condition.

  • 2. Installation of Underlayment: A waterproof underlayment is installed to provide an additional layer of protection against water infiltration.
  • 3. Roofing Material Installation: The chosen roofing material, whether shingles, metal, tile, or others, is installed according to manufacturer guidelines and best practices.
  • 4. Flashing and Ventilation: Flashing is installed around roof penetrations and in valleys to prevent water leaks, while proper ventilation is essential for maintaining the roof's integrity.
  • 5. Final Inspection: A final inspection is carried out to ensure the roof has been installed correctly and meets quality standards.

Common Maintenance Practices

  • 1. Regular Cleaning: Remove debris such as leaves, branches, and dirt to prevent water pooling and potential damage.
  • 2. Inspect for Damage: Regularly check for signs of damage, such as missing shingles, cracks, or leaks, and address them promptly.
  • 3. Trim Overhanging Branches: Trim trees near the roof to prevent damage from falling branches and reduce the risk of debris buildup.
  • 4. Clear Gutters: Keep gutters clean and free of debris to ensure proper drainage and prevent water backup.

Importance of Regular Inspections and Repairs

Regular inspections and repairs are essential to identify and address minor issues before they escalate into costly repairs. By conducting routine inspections and addressing repairs promptly, you can prolong the lifespan of your roof and maintain its structural integrity.

Tips for Finding Reputable Roofing Contractors

  • 1. Ask for Recommendations: Seek recommendations from friends, family, or neighbors who have had positive experiences with roofing contractors.
  • 2. Check Credentials: Ensure the contractor is licensed, insured, and certified to perform roofing work in your area.
  • 3. Get Multiple Quotes: Obtain quotes from multiple contractors to compare prices, services, and warranties before making a decision.
  • 4. Read Reviews: Look for online reviews and testimonials to gauge the reputation and quality of work provided by the contractor.

Question Bank

What are the benefits of investing in high-quality roofing materials?

High-quality roofing materials offer better durability, longevity, and enhanced protection against harsh weather conditions, ultimately saving costs on frequent repairs.

How often should I inspect my roof for any potential issues?

It is recommended to inspect your roof at least twice a year, ideally in spring and fall, to catch any problems early and prevent further damage.

Can I install solar panels on any type of roofing material?

Solar panels can be installed on most roofing materials, but it's essential to consult with a professional to ensure your roof can support the extra weight and make necessary adjustments.
